An encoder/decoder system usable to decrease the probability of a failed transmission over a lossy wireless network. In one embodiment, data packets unsuccessfully sent over the wireless network may be retransmitted a particular number of times, depending on how important the data in the lost packet is. In another embodiment, the probability of successful decoding at the client side may be done by signaling to the server side that multiple reference frames should be used for subsequent prediction operations.
